Director of Financial Reporting

3 mesi fa


Milano, Italia Deliveroo A tempo pieno

We are seeking a visionary Director of Financial Reporting to join our financial reporting team. Reporting directly to the VP of Finance, you will help ensure the accuracy and integrity of our financial results, while elevating the quality of our external reporting. Collaborating with external advisors and our internal teams, you'll take the lead on diverse finance projects, driving innovation and efficiency in our financial processes.What you'll do:Revolutionise Global Reporting Processes: Lead the transformation of our existing global reporting processes. Spearhead improvements in technology and systems, enhance reporting capabilities, fortify controls, and improve financial outcomes.Strategic Collaboration with Finance Tech Team: Partner with the finance tech team to craft a roadmap for system development. Ensure our financial systems are poised to meet the evolving needs of our growing business, guaranteeing their suitability as we scale in size and complexity.Improve System Design and Integration: Oversee the transformation of system design and integrations, ensuring seamless flow of financial data across all our systems. Improve these processes to enhance efficiency.Streamline Global Month-End Reporting: Take charge of the global month-end reporting process, ensuring timely reporting of monthly results to internal and external partners. Focus on streamlining the month-end process for quicker, more efficient reporting and gaining deeper insights into results earlier in the month.Annual and Interim Review Reports: Lead the production of annual and interim review reports, collaborating with compliance, legal, Corporate Secretary, Investor Relations, and other relevant teams. Prepare reports for presentation to the Board and Audit Committee.High-Quality Accounting Technical Papers: Foster cross-departmental collaboration to produce high-quality accounting technical papers for internal and external partners, reinforcing our commitment to transparency and accuracy.What we're looking for:The ideal candidate will be able to demonstrate the following:Experience in running a smooth month-end process in a large, multi-jurisdictional, listed organisation.Ability to automate labour-intensive month end and other tasks and work with engineering teams to finesse data pipelines for more efficient processes.Listed company financial reporting experience.Excellent working knowledge of financial systems - good Netsuite literacy preferred.Good data interrogation skills.Accounting and financial reporting technical knowledge.Why DeliverooOur mission is to transform the way you shop and eat, bringing the neighbourhood to your door by connecting consumers, restaurants, shops and riders.
